With this program you can incorporate public IBM fixpaks into your installation CD. Thus you will be able to install a Year 2000-compliant OS/2 Warp on systems with large hard disks, right from this CD. You do not have to reinstall fixpaks after using selective install. This program scans the original OS/2 CD-ROM which is copied to your hard disk and updates all the files which are refreshed in the fixpak.

This program would be familiar to most OS/2 users - even if only by reputation! It started out, many years ago, as a simple OS/2 terminal utility for use on the Internet, but has evolved over the years to become an extremely powerful and feature-packed utility that will do just about anything in the terminal world. Features include an amazing array of communication methods, emulations, the ability to show images as they download and telephone cost monitoring.
